Hourly UV Index in Merizo Village

The UV Index for the day presents a dynamic shift in sun exposure, climbing steadily from a safe 1 at 07:00 to an impressive peak of 14 at 12:00. As the sun rises, so does the intensity of its rays, reaching a notable 12 at 11:00. Between 10:00 and 14:00, the UV Index remains high, urging caution—particularly at 11:00 and 12:00, when protective measures are essential. As the afternoon progresses, values gradually dip, descending to 8 at 15:00 and further to 2 by 17:00. By evening, the UV Index falls to 0 at 19:00, signaling a welcome retreat from the sun's harmful rays. Remember to stay sun savvy during peak hours for your skin’s health!

Monthly UV Index Trends in Merizo Village

Throughout the year, the UV Index remains extremely high, particularly from January to September, where it consistently peaks at 15 in March, April, and September. This period signifies the highest risk for sunburn, with a burn time of just 10 minutes under direct sunlight. February and June also present significant risks, making these months particularly dangerous for unprotected skin. As we move into the fall and winter months, the UV Index begins to decrease but still maintains a high level of 12 in November and 11 in December. Visitors and residents are strongly advised to take precautions year-round, such as using broad-spectrum sunscreen, wearing protective clothing, and seeking shade during peak sunlight hours to minimize the risks associated with intense UV exposure.

UV Risk Categories

  •  Extreme (11+): Avoid the sun, stay in shade.
  •  Very High (8-10): Limit sun exposure.
  •  High (6-7): Use SPF 30+ and protective clothing.
  •  Moderate (3-5): Midday shade recommended.
  •  Low (0-2): No protection needed.
